Users appreciate the app's intuitive interface and ability to quickly check used car values, making it handy for buyers and sellers. However, many find the mobile version far more limited than the website. Key concerns: it only shows trade-in value (not private party or retail), lacks car comparison and search for other vehicles, and requires registration. Some users praise its reliability and accuracy, while others argue KBB favors dealers and doesn't reflect true market value. The recent update removed popular reviews and multiple value displays, causing frustration. Search crashes with many filters. Overall, it's simple but heavily restricted.
